Night-shift staff: Floor 4 of the Tellhaven Building opens this week. After 21:00, access is via the rear stairwell only; the lifts are locked out overnight during the settling period. Complete a walk-through of the new floor once per shift and log it. The stairwell keypad accepts the code below.

badge for yahop-fawep: bdg-XBKXI-68071

Handover: ParcelPath webhook service (from Renna to Oskar). Plugin authors subscribe to the delivery-event webhook via the Dispatch Console; payloads are signed and retried up to five times with exponential backoff. Note that the sandbox and production endpoints use different signing schemes, so plugins must branch on the environment header. Nothing else changed this quarter besides the retry cap. The configuration values your plugin needs to validate signatures and set timeouts are listed below.

config for tagaf-bawif:
[norok]
host = norok.ordinworks.local
user = norok_svc
database = norok_prod

Water samples drawn from the Ashenvale Reservoir are logged by the field team, chilled, and packed in sealed transport caddies within two hours of collection. The records team must confirm that each caddy's manifest matches the sample ledger before dispatch, noting temperature readings and seal numbers. Transfers run daily via Quillbrook Couriers from the Ashenvale intake station to the central lab. Once the ledger entries are countersigned, apply the confidential hand-over instruction stated immediately below.

dispatch memo: the sorius tamius courier leaves the praeth ledger at gate 4873 under passcode 928014

Before promoting a release, verify the Burrowdeep connection pool settings match the staged config: max pool size must not exceed 80% of the database's connection ceiling, and idle timeout should stay below the load balancer's keepalive window. A mismatch here caused the Velloran rollout stall last quarter. The canonical pool parameters and verification checklist are published on the page below.

wiki page, baguf-kahap: https://confluence.tolvaqsys.internal/browse/display/projects/8d5f528f